520 3 |a A new iterative algorithm has been proposed in this study for the efficient solution of the absolute value equation (AVE). Through an equivalent transformation, the AVE has been restructured into a two-by-two block nonlinear equation, which led to the development of our new iteration method. The convergence characteristics and optimal parameters of this approach have been analyzed, and new convergence conditions, differing from previous findings, have been introduced. Numerical experiments have demonstrated that the proposed strategy is both feasible and effective.
